Attached is the image of my 'working' radio -
problem is, it's not working right. This an older Baofeng UV-82L much
prior to the recent FCC rule changes. I am both a licensed ham (KG5HEJ)
and GMRS (WQYM836) operator. Though I recognize the legalities of using
this radio, it's use in the GMRS bands is primarily for monitoring local
tourists and providing them with help.
That all out of the way. RX/TX on any of the ham
bands is without problem, I can talk with anyone on our local repeater
system, or simplex, without a problem (barring mountains which are
occasional problems) on the GMRS freqs, I'm seeing (on my BCT15X scanner)
a carrier being transmitted in the appropriate freq but hearing no voice
on the carrier on both the one GMRS repeater channel and simplex. I and a
friend have been all over these settings and I hope we're just missing the
obvious (obvious to someone else.)
